Position: Nurse Manager | 5TH FL Med-Surg | FT

Overview

Responsible for the day-to-day operations and professional nursing practice of assigned unit(s). Responsible for hiring and firing of nursing personnel, periodic employee evaluations, orientation of new employees, and performance improvement activities. Responsible for cost center(s) budgets. Supervises RN's, Patient Care Associates, Clerical Associates and other clinical support personnel. Coaches and mentors the Assistant Nurse Manager, if applicable, for succession planning.
